All aboard! Transit enthusisasts took a treip back in time Sunday.

The New York Transit Museum brought its vintage fleet of buses to Brooklyn Bridge Park for its 26th annual Vintage Bus Fest.

Visitors got to step aboard buses that traveled the streets of New York as early as the 1930s.

Organizers told us some New Yorkers love sharing a piece of their past with younger generations. 

"I actually over heard a granddad with his very small grandchild say to the grand son say 'Hey, do you want to see the bus that grandpa used to take to school;' and so, that's the kind of way we connect at the transit museum. It's a way to sort of link generations," said  Concetta Bencivenga - Director, New York Transit Museum.
